Pros

Great benefits and a stable workforce with rare job reductions.

Cons

It is very similar to government work where no will take a chance and management is scared to take chances because they are worried about protecting their own position. The company talks alot about 'pay for performance' but that is not appear to be true in the part of the organization I work in. You know you will get your 3 - 4% raise no matter what you do. As an example, we had an employee who would reguarily sleep at their desk and meetings. However, he stuck around for close to 9 years and got the same raise and bonus as did everyone else except for maybe a 1/2% less on annual merit. I know this for a fact because he reported to me for close to 2 years and both my management and HR made it impossible to fire him, eventually left on his own.

Pros

Decent salary, work benefits, challenging work. Except my immediate upper manager, rest are very competitive and able.

Cons

unwanted pressure, lack of planning and executing a project. Have no idea how to prioritize. Lack of career growth. People who work 24 hours are considered more smart and give promotion or raise. Management does not know how to recognize a smart employee. Politics is welcomed. Lack of mentoring a candidate and does not want to invest time or money on people. Does not care about the right training.

Pros

The health benefits are awesome. You recieved on the job training. They were very up front in terms of expectations and roles. The interview process was simple, straight foward and you were brought on board very quickly.

Cons

The location. The building was old, dark. Lot's of turn over which lower moral. For the type of work we were doing the compensation scale should be more. There's no three strikes and your out. Very strict policy in terms of attendance.
